WebHCBSS is a cloud-based system that will replace the current Home and Community Services Information System (HCSIS). The HCBSS will be used by DHS staff, counties, …

WebAfter the immediate health and safety assurances have been met, these incidents are to be reported in HCSIS. The categories are divided into those that must be reported within 24 hours of discovery or recognition and those that are to be reported within 72 hours.
